"You forgive me?" Miroku asked into Kagome's ear three years after they had graduated, the day after their wedding.
"Of course. Besides it doesn't hurt too much." Kagome muttered, her head moving from Miroku's shoulder to his chest while her arms went around his waist.
"I can't believe you even agreed to marry me." he said and she smiled.
"Well, when I can still hear you singing What Do You Need (For Me To Do?) I think the answer there in itself is plain to see. You know I love you. And I would not let you get away from me by marrying someone else. You are all mine." she said her left hand seeming to glitter in the way the sunlight was hitting her wedding rings.
"And you are all mine. 'Til the day we die." said her husband, his left hand moving up to grab hers.
"That won't happen for a long long time." said his wife, her eyes closing with a slight sigh as she remembered the day before, before the wedding.
Flashback
"Kikyo, is that you?" Kagome asked slowly as the said woman started working on Kagome's nails for her wedding.
"Yes, it is me. How are you Kagome?" asked Kikyo, her eyes showing that she didn't very much care how Kagome was doing.
"I'm good. I'm getting married today." said the bride-to-be.
"To Miroku, right? I saw the announcement in the paper." said the manucurist.
"Yea. Um...Can I ask you something?" asked Kagome, her teeth chewing into her bottom lip while Kikyo filed down the other woman's nails.
"Why did I hurt you, Miroku, and Inuyasha three years ago? I was ticked off." said Kikyo, having already gone over it with Miroku when he had run into her at a grocery store a month before.
"At who? Inuyasha?"
"All three of you. Sango too, actually. I just...I couldn't understand why Inuyasha had to use me. I had feelings for the jerk. So when I realized that he was using me, well. I decided to get him back. And you in the process because you and Miroku were so happy and perfect for each other. I was jealous." Kikyo said slowly, her hands moving across Kagome's nails without even looking at them.
"But why were you mad at Sango then?" Kagome asked, the smells of the nail shop starting to cloud her brain.
"Because, she and Inuyasha were perfect for one another. Still are actually. And, well I was jealous that Sango was so perfect for him. So I had to get back at them. Get back at you."
"You tried to keep us all from being together. Why?" Kagome asked while Kikyo finished her nails.
"Who said I was trying to keep you from being together? How do you know that I didn't do all that just for this reason?" Kikyo asked while standing up and walked away to get Kagome's tab.
End Flashback
"Gome, are you alright?" asked Miroku, his mouth pressed to her earlobe trying to get a reaction out of his new wife. Any reaction.
"Sorry. Just thinking about when I was getting my nails done yesterday." said Kagome while she shook her head clear of the thoughts of Kikyo. "Did I tell you who did them?"
"No, Gome, you didn't. Who did them?" he asked while lightly kissing Kagome's wedding ring.
"Kikyo."
"What?"
"Kikyo was the one that did my nails, Houshi. I know. And you know what she said?" asked Kagome and he guessed from when he had run into her.
"She said 'Who said I was trying to keep you from being together? How do you know that I didn't do all that just for this reason?' That right?" he asked and she nodded.
"You ran into her before I did, didn't you?" at Miroku's nod she continued. "Why didn't you tell me?"
"Thought you were still mad at her. And it had been when I had gone on that business trip. I really hate being the CEO of my Father's company." said Miroku and Kagome laughed.
"Yes, but you love the money you're making. Besides, soon you won't have to go on as many business trips. You'll be able to tell your dad that you want to spend some time with your 'lovely' wife." Kagome said and Miroku smiled.
"Like I want to right now?" he asked and Kagome sighed while he kissed her deeply.
Flashback to the wedding
Kagome's waist length raven hair was pulled back in a pony tail that was curled to flow down her back. In her hair was baby's breath and glitter to make it look etheral. Her veil was attached to the ponytail and went flowing down to her waist in the back and her shoulders in the front.
Her wedding dress was strapless and sleeveless. It was a high waisted dress, meaning that the waist line was directly under her breasts. The waist line went in a V-line that went down towards her navel. Where the V-line started a sort of shell was sewn on. It was plain white fabric just like on the inside of the shell. But from where the V started and up to where the dress began, the dress was white with white vines and flowers embroided into it. Where the dress ended was at her toes without shoes, the shell of it becoming a short train that fell a few inches down the floor so that it drug behind her.
On her arms were a sort of white gloves that left her fingers bare and hooked around her middle finger so that it Ved up the back of her hand and up to her wrists. At the wrists was a sort of bracelets -sewn into the fabric- made of white rhinestones. After the bracelets and up to the middle of her upper-arms was the same fabric as the Ved part of the gloves. White satin.
She wore on her feet shoes that Fashion Bug called dress sandals. They were white with a stilletto type heel that was three inches high. On the strap over her toes were white rhinestones. The strap above that was plain see through material. The shoes were hidden under her dress by about a milimeter.
On her toenailss and fingernails was a pearl colored nail polish. Over her eyelids was a soft babyblue eyeshadow, lighter than the sky on a clear day. On her cheeks was a neutral colored blush, while her lips were covered in a soft pink lipstick. Her eyeliner was silver in color while her mascara was black.
Sango, Kagome's maid of honor, wore a black and pink dress. It was made almost exactly like Kagome's, the style anyways. Where the V-line was was black and so was the inside of the shell. The outside of the shell was a powder pink as light as cotton candy. Her embroidering on the black part of the dress from the V on up was pink flowers and vines. She wore the same shoes in black, and with white rhinestones. Her gloves were the same but in the powder pink color as well. Her nails were done in a pink color. Her make up job was the exact same as Kagome's but the eyeshadow was pink.
The other bride's maid, Kirara, was dressed the same.
The men were all dressed the same, wearing black, white, and dark blue Tommy Hilfiger tuxedos. The jackets and pants were black. The shirt was white, and the ties that went with them along with vests, they were dark blue. One person in particular, was wearing out the soles of his Dexter shoes.
"Miroku, will you calm down?" Inuyasha asked his hands rubbing together as if he too were nervous.
"Shut up, Inuyasha. I can't help it. Besides, you've nothing to worry about. I'm the one getting married." Miroku growled and continued to pace, never once stopping to see Inuyasha rub his jacket pocket subconsciously.
"Yes, well...I plan on asking Sango tonight."
"What? Well, I guess you do have something to be nervous about as well. She'll tell you yes though. She does love you, after all." Miroku had finally stopped pacing to clap Inuyasha on the back.
"Yea, easy for you to say. Kagome didn't even have to think. Sango's going to tell me to wait."
End Flashback
"I still can't believe they're going to get married." Kagome said while she pulled her silk robe on.
"I still can't believe that Inuyasha was tackled to the floor." Miroku said, a laugh in his voice as he yanked Kagome backwards onto the bed.
"I thought it was funny."
Flashback to the wedding
"Kagome, sit!" Sango shouted but Kagome shook her head still pacing the length of the room.
"Why don't you calm down?" Kirara asked, her voice soft as she sat down, her hand lightly holding the beginnings of her baby belly.
"Hard to calm down when I'm getting married in five minutes." Kagome grumbled and had her mother come into the room just then.
"It's time, Kagome." Aya said dabbing at her eyes. (I lost the file that said what I listed the name as, so if that wasn't her name, I'm sorry.)
"Oh Mom..." Kagome hugged her mother and grandfather tightly before they were to go down the aisle.
'She's so beautiful. Her hair, her face, her eyes, lips, hands, everything about her. Kami, I'm in love.' Inuyasha thought to himself as he watched Sango walk down the aisle before Kagome and her grandfather were to.
"She's so beautiful." was heard through the assembly as they stood watching Kagome walk down the aisle.
One man in particular was stunned into silence, his eyes watching the woman he loved walk towards him. He was watching as she moved closer to him, his eyes scanning her face through her veil. And then his eyes scanned down her dress and he saw the engagement ring burning on her left hand. Then, as if she had called to him, he saw her eyes filled with emense joy.
'I love her, I love her, I love her.' Miroku thought, seeing that her thoughts were mirroring his as she stared into his eyes.
'Miroku...' Kagome murmured kissing her grandfather's cheek when he handed her off to her future husband.
"You're so beautiful. Kami, I love you, Kagome." Miroku murmured and Kagome smiled.
"I love you too, Houshi."
"Do you Miroku Monk take this woman to be your lawfully wedded wife? To have and to hold, in sickness and in health, to cherish and love til death do you part?" the priest asked Miroku seeing the couple's hands clutched tightly.
"I do." Miroku said as he felt Kagome's hand clench around his.
"And do you Kagome Higurashi take this man to be your lawfully wedded husband? To have and to hold, in sickness and in health, to cherish and love, til death do you part?"
"I do." said Kagome feeling a tug from her heart as it soared into her chest.
(I don't know very many different religions, or any for that matter.)
"The rings."
Inuyasha reached into his left jacket pocket and nearly grabbed the ring box that contained what he hoped would be Sango's ring. Fumbling with it he pulled out the ring Miroku would slide onto Kagome's finger. Sango pulled out the ring that Miroku was to wear from the base of her bouquet, her eyes watching Inuyasha. The two handed the now wedded couple their rings watching as they slid them onto one another's fingers.
"I love you, Kagome." Miroku said and Kagome smiled.
"And I love you, Miroku."
"And now with the power invested in me by the city of Tokyo, I pronounce you man, and wife. You may kiss the bride." the priest said and Miroku lifted Kagome's veil with shaky hands.
Ting ting ting ting.
Inuyasha's knife lightly tapped against his wine glass at the end of Kagome and Miroku's first dance. Everyone stilled and the woman sitting beside him, Sango, turned questioning eyes to the man she loved. It took three tries before Inuyasha could get his throat to clear. It then took six more tries for him to actually form the words he wanted to say.
"Thank you for your attention, ladies and gentlemen. I understand that this is an occasion that should be used to celebrate the love of Miroku and Kagome Monk, but this cannot wait. I wish to say, ask more rather, for patience as I speak." Inuyasha said and then turned to Sango.
"You go Inuyasha." Miroku muttered and Kagome turned to him.
"What do you mean by that? What's going on?" Kagome murmured and he just shook his head.
"Just watch."
"Sango, I have already spoken to your family. And I have gotten their blessings. My family also gives their blessings. Now I must ask you, as is proper for me to do." continued Inuyasha.
"Inuyasha...?" Sango asked confusion shown in her eyes.
"Sango, I love you. I have since we were in high school. Since before we were in high school. I think I've always known. And I want to let the whole world know how much I love you." here Inuyasha went down on one knee, his hand pulling the box from his pocket. "I want to spend everyday waking up beside you, and everynight lying down to sleep with you. Sango, what I'm asking of you, is for you to marry me."
It happened in a blur. One moment Inuyasha was kneeling before Sango as she sat in her chair. The next Sango was sprawled across his chest kissing him as he lay in shock on the ground. Then Sango pulled away and placed butterfly kisses all over his face.
"Yes, yes, yes, yes, yes, YES!" Sango repeated and kissed him once more.
End Flashback
"I still can't believe that you said yes, Sango." Inuyasha said pulling his fiancè closer to himself as she slept on.
"Mmm?" Sango opened her eyes looking up into the eyes of the man she loved.
"I said I can't believe you said yes to me." he repeated and she smiled.
"Of course I would say yes. I love you, and I always will. You're the best thing to ever happen to my life, Inuyasha." she said and kissed him.
Somewhere in Tokyo, Japan two couples kissed and held one another, just loved one another. In another part of Tokyo sat a woman with long dark raven hair. Her dark brown eyes smiling slightly as her pale mouth grinned. Kikyo then opened her mouth to speak.
"Good luck, lovers. Though, you won't need it. The kami of Love is on your side, afterall." she then disappeared.
